Selecting a Centrifugal Dredge Pump

A centrifugal dredge pump is an essential part of the dredging process, removing sediments and other materials from waterways and bodies of water.centrifugal dredge pump Using the power of centrifugal force, these pumps can efficiently accomplish challenging dredging tasks, ensuring the continued safe operation of ports and other water infrastructure. To help you select the best dredge pump for your project, this article will discuss some of the main considerations to keep in mind.
Dredging pumps are generally designed to handle wet mixtures of abrasive solid particles and liquids, although certain specialized models can also be used for dry material.centrifugal dredge pump The type of material that will be dredged should be carefully considered when selecting a dredging pump, as this will affect the performance and durability of the pump. It is also important to consider the pump’s maximum dredging depth, power capacity, and abrasiveness.
The basic components of a dredge pump include a firmly mounted support body, a cylinder head, and a fixed pump shaft.centrifugal dredge pump The front end of the support body contains a sealed suction cover and is connected to a dredge’s suction pipe. The pump shaft is attached to the cylinder head and fitted with an impeller, which serves as the heart of the dredge pump’s system. The impeller spins at high speeds, creating centrifugal force and a vacuum effect within the dredge pump’s suction pipe. This draws in the slurry and entrains it, pushing it through the volute opening and out the discharge pipe.
To reduce the risk of clogging, the dredge pump should be connected to a silt transfer station that removes any oversized material before it can enter the dredge pipe. The station should also be able to prevent the dredge pump from overworking and causing damage by constantly monitoring its critical pump flow rate. The critical pump flow rate is the amount of slurry that must be pumped per hour to maintain proper flow and avoid reducing the effectiveness of the dredging process.
A well-designed dredge pump should be a durable, reliable unit that can stand up to the demands of demanding dredging projects. It should be easy to repair and maintain, as this will minimize downtime during routine maintenance and repairs. It is also crucial to ensure that the dredge pump’s design and construction are robust enough to withstand the harsh conditions of the job site.
To maximize the efficiency of a dredging pump, it is essential to choose a suitable power source. This may be either a diesel or electric model, depending on the availability of power and the specific requirements of the project. It is also important to evaluate the pump’s performance data, such as its flow and head capacity, to ensure that it can meet the dredging project’s pumping requirements. Finally, a dredge pump should be compatible with the water conditions that will be encountered, such as pH, temperature, and concentration of solids. By taking these factors into account, you can be sure to select the best dredge pump for the job.
